Understanding Wagering Requirements and Bonus Terms
A pivotal aspect of engaging with any casino, especially a non gamstop casino uk, involves a thorough understanding of the associated wagering requirements and bonus terms. Wagering requirements, also known as playthrough requirements, dictate the amount of money a player must wager before they can withdraw any winnings derived from a bonus. These requirements are typically expressed as a multiple of the bonus amount. For example, a bonus with a 30x wagering requirement means that you must wager 30 times the bonus amount before you can cash out. It’s also vital to consider whether the wagering requirement applies only to the bonus amount, or to both the bonus and the deposit amount.
- Time Limits: Bonuses usually have an expiration date.
- Game Restrictions: Some games may not contribute fully towards meeting the wagering requirements.
- Maximum Bet Size: There may be a limit on the maximum bet size allowed while wagering a bonus.
- Maximum Withdrawal Limit: The casino might cap the amount you can withdraw from bonus winnings.
Beyond wagering requirements, pay attention to any game restrictions. Some casinos may exclude certain games, such as progressive jackpot slots, from contributing towards the wagering requirement. A maximum bet size limitation might also be imposed while wagering a bonus. Finally, be aware of any maximum withdrawal limits associated with bonus winnings. Failing to adhere to these terms can result in the forfeiture of bonus funds and any associated winnings. Responsible gaming dictates carefully assessing these conditions before accepting any bonus.

Security protocols are paramount when it comes to protecting personal and financial information. Reputable casinos employ state-of-the-art encryption technology, such as SSL (Secure Socket Layer) or TLS (Transport Layer Security), to safeguard data transmission. Look for the padlock icon in your browser's address bar, which indicates that the connection is secure. Additionally, casinos should adhere to strict data protection policies and comply with relevant privacy regulations. Two-factor authentication (2FA) is another important security measure that adds an extra layer of protection to your account. 2FA requires you to enter a code from your mobile device in addition to your password, making it much more difficult for hackers to gain access to your account. Regularly review the casino’s security measures and ensure that they meet your expectations.
Protecting Your Financial Information
When engaging with a non gamstop casino uk, safeguarding your financial data is paramount. Never share your banking details or credit card information with an untrustworthy site. Always look for the ‘https’ prefix in the website address and the padlock icon in your browser, denoting a secure connection. Utilizing e-wallets like Skrill or Neteller can offer an added layer of security, as they act as intermediaries between your bank account and the casino. This means you don’t have to directly enter your banking details on the casino site. Remember to use strong, unique passwords for your casino account and enable two-factor authentication whenever possible. This adds an extra layer of security, requiring a code from your mobile device in addition to your password.
- Regularly Monitor Your Accounts: Check your bank and credit card statements for any unauthorized transactions.
- Be Wary of Phishing Attempts: Be cautious of emails or messages requesting your personal or financial information.
- Use a Virtual Private Network (VPN): A VPN can encrypt your internet connection and mask your IP address.
- Research the Casino’s Security Measures: Look for casinos that use advanced encryption technology and have a strong security track record.
Furthermore, be cautious of phishing attempts, which are fraudulent emails or messages designed to trick you into revealing your personal information. Always verify the sender's address and avoid clicking on suspicious links. Consider using a virtual private network (VPN) to encrypt your internet connection and mask your IP address, especially when using public Wi-Fi networks. By taking these precautions, you can significantly reduce your risk of becoming a victim of fraud and protect your financial information.
